Top 10 Foods to Boost Male Fertility Naturally | Male Health

Male infertility can sometimes be improved by consuming nutrient-rich foods that enhance sperm quality, motility, and count. Here are 10 foods that may help:

1. Walnuts
High in omega-3 fatty acids that improve sperm motility.
Rich in antioxidants like vitamin E and zinc, essential for sperm health.
2. Pumpkin Seeds
Loaded with zinc, which boosts testosterone and sperm quality.
Contains antioxidants to combat oxidative stress on sperm.
3. Dark Leafy Greens (Spinach, Kale)
Rich in folate, which is vital for DNA replication and healthy sperm.
Contains magnesium to enhance blood flow and overall fertility.
4. Fatty Fish (Salmon, Mackerel, Sardines)
Packed with omega-3 fatty acids for improved sperm morphology and motility.
High in vitamin D, crucial for testosterone production.
5. Eggs
High in protein and vitamin E, protecting sperm from oxidative damage.
Rich in vitamin B12, promoting sperm production.
6. Citrus Fruits (Oranges, Lemons, Grapefruits)
Excellent source of vitamin C, which increases sperm count and motility.
Reduces DNA fragmentation in sperm.
7. Pomegranates
Contains antioxidants that improve sperm motility and reduce inflammation.
Boosts testosterone levels naturally.
8. Brazil Nuts
Rich in selenium, which is critical for sperm morphology and motility.
Helps reduce oxidative stress in testicular tissue.
9. Garlic
Contains allicin to improve blood flow to the reproductive organs.
High in selenium, promoting sperm vitality.
10. Bananas
Contains bromelain, an enzyme that enhances sperm production.
High in vitamins B1, C, and magnesium, boosting overall fertility.

Tips for Best Results:
Combine these foods with a balanced diet and regular exercise.
Avoid smoking, excessive alcohol, and processed foods to maintain optimal fertility health.
Consult a healthcare provider for personalized advice if infertility persists.
